Description

The table includes soil properties for Ashanti and Brong-Ahafo regions in Ghana Temporal coverage approximate 1950-2005. Spatial resolution 1kmx1km. Quality/Lineage: Source: http://www.isric.org/data/soil-property-maps-africa-1-km ISRIC – World Soil Information, 2013. Soil property maps of Africa at 1 km.
